Overview Queenolar 150mg Tablet
Malarex 150mg tablets combat parasitic infections, primarily malaria. This medication also offers relief from nocturnal leg cramps. Its mechanism involves eliminating the malaria parasite, halting infection progression. Dosage and treatment length should strictly adhere to your physician's instructions. Administering Malarex 150mg with food mitigates potential stomach discomfort. Complete the prescribed course, even with symptom improvement; skipping doses is inadvisable. Employ mosquito repellents (creams and sprays) to minimize exposure. Side effects such as nausea, headache, and vertigo may occur; prolonged symptoms warrant medical consultation. Pre-existing conditions like epilepsy, kidney, heart, or liver issues necessitate physician notification. Diabetics should inform their doctor, as Malarex 150mg can reduce blood glucose levels, requiring diligent blood sugar monitoring. Blurred vision is a possibility; routine eye exams are advisable during treatment. Prolonged use may necessitate regular blood cell count monitoring. Report any unexplained bruising/bleeding, sore throat, fever, or fatigue to your doctor.

Common Side effects of Queenolar 150mg Tablet:
- Vomiting
- Deafness
- Headache
- Dizziness
- Flushing (sense of warmth in the face, ears, neck and trunk)
- Blurred vision
- Nausea
- Abdominal pain
- Ringing in ear
- Diarrhea
- Vertigo
- Increased sweating

How Queenolar 150mg Tablet works:
Malaria is effectively combated by Queenolar 150mg Tablets, an antiparasitic drug. Its mechanism involves elevating blood heme concentrations, a substance harmful to the malaria parasite. This parasiticidal action halts disease progression.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The interaction of alcohol with Queenolar 150mg Tablet is undetermined. Seek medical advice before combining them.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Queenolar 150mg tablets during pregnancy may pose risks. While human research is scarce, animal studies indicate potential harm to the unborn child. A physician will assess the potential advantages against possible risks pr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ice before taking this medication.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Lactation and the use of Queenolar 150mg tablets appear compatible. Preliminary human studies indicate minimal infant risk associated with this medication.
DrivingUNSAFE
Driving ability may be impaired by Queenolar 150mg Tablet, due to potential side effects such as blurred vision and vertigo. These side effects can cause dizziness or a spinning sensation.
KidneyCAUTION
Patients with kidney impairment should use Queenolar 150mg Tablets cautiously, potentially requiring a modified dosage. Physician consultation is advised.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with hepatic impairment should use Queenolar 150mg tablets cautiously; dosage mod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
